Symbolism and Interpretations
At its core, the Mamba Forever mural functions as a symbolic vessel for themes of relentless pursuit, mastery through discipline, and the endurance of legacy after loss. The term “Mamba” itself references the black mamba snake—fast, precise, and formidable—aligning with Kobe’s famed work ethic and competitive mindset. Viewers may interpret the mural as a celebration of excellence, a memorial in public space, or a motivational prompt for athletes and creators. Site-specific contexts—such as proximity to sports venues, schools, or cultural districts—can further shape how communities read and ritualize the image.

Preservation Considerations
Conservation-minded practices include periodic recoating, graffiti removal protocols, structural assessments of the wall substrate, and documentation through photography and oral histories. Some communities formalize stewardship via neighborhood associations or arts councils, ensuring the mural remains readable and safe while allowing room for lawful touch-ups that respect the original intent.
